2013-04-20 13 views
6

Wdrażam model przesyłania danych w Javie. W mojej aplikacji zaimplementowałem DES, 3DES i AES i jestem zainteresowany wiedzą, czy istnieją jakieś inne typy szyfrowania, które można uwzględnić?Rodzaje szyfrowania dostępne w Javie?

+3

Mam nadzieję, że sam nie wdrożyłeś tych algorytmów, są one powszechnie dostępne w istniejących bibliotekach! –

+2

Zobacz http://docs.oracle.com/javase/6/docs/technotes/guides/security/StandardNames.html#Cipher dla wszystkich algorytmów dołączonych do środowiska Java, bez konieczności instalowania żadnego dostawcy zabezpieczeń. –

+0

Ya Użyłem istniejących bibliotek .. – Learner

Odpowiedz

4

można rzucić okiem na bouncycastle - realizują one całą masę algorytmów kryptograficznych dla java

5

Można korzystać ze wszystkich algorytmów JCE jest dostępny do dostawcy kryptograficznego w użyciu. Na przykład: here to niektóre z algorytmów dostępnych dla Bouncy Castle, popularnego dostawcy JCE.